Things To Do In Saviano
Saviano is a beautiful town located in the Campania region of Italy. It offers a variety of activities and attractions for visitors to enjoy. Here are some things to do in Saviano:
1. Explore the Historic Center: Start your visit by wandering through the charming streets of the historic center. Admire the well-preserved architecture, visit the local shops, and soak in the authentic Italian atmosphere.
2. Visit the Church of San Giovanni Battista: This stunning church is a must-see attraction in Saviano. Marvel at its intricate design, beautiful frescoes, and impressive altar. Take a moment to appreciate the religious and cultural significance of this historic site.
3. Taste the Local Cuisine: Saviano is known for its delicious food, so make sure to indulge in the local cuisine. Try traditional dishes such as Neapolitan pizza, pasta with fresh seafood, and buffalo mozzarella. Don't forget to pair your meal with a glass of local wine.
4. Take a Wine Tour: The Campania region is famous for its vineyards and wineries. Embark on a wine tour and visit some of the local wineries in and around Saviano. Learn about the winemaking process, sample different varieties of wine, and enjoy the picturesque vineyard views.
5. Hike Mount Vesuvius: Saviano is located near Mount Vesuvius, one of the most famous volcanoes in the world. Lace up your hiking boots and embark on a thrilling hike to the summit. En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ding landscape and learn about the volcano's history and geology.
6. Visit Pompeii: Just a short drive from Saviano, Pompeii is a must-visit archaeological site. Explore the ancient ruins of this Roman city that was buried under volcanic ash in 79 AD. Walk through the well-preserved streets, visit the ancient houses, and marvel at the impressive frescoes and mosaics.
7. Relax in the Thermal Baths: The Campania region is known for its natural thermal baths. Take a break from sightseeing and indulge in a relaxing spa experience. Soak in the warm mineral-rich waters and let the therapeutic properties rejuvenate your body and mind.
8. Attend Local Festivals: Saviano hosts various festivals throughout the year, celebrating its rich cultural heritage. Check the local calendar and see if there are any festivals happening during your visit.

Best Time To Visit Saviano
The best time to visit Saviano is during the spring and fall seasons. During these times, the weather is mild and pleasant, making it ideal for exploring the outdoor attractions that Saviano has to offer. The spring months of April and May bring blooming flowers and greenery, creating a picturesque atmosphere. The fall months of September and October showcase the vibrant colors of the changing leaves, providing a stunning backdrop for hiking and sightseeing. Additionally, visiting during these seasons allows you to avoid the crowds that typically flock to Saviano during the summer months.

Transportation To Saviano
There are several transportation options to Saviano.
1. By Air: The nearest airport to Saviano is Naples International Airport (NAP), which is approximately 20 kilometers away. From the airport, you can take a taxi or a shuttle bus to reach Saviano.
2. By Train: Saviano has a train station called Saviano-Castello, which is connected to the regional train network. You can take a train from Naples or other nearby cities to reach Saviano.
3. By Bus: There are bus services available from Naples and other nearby towns to Saviano. You can check the local bus schedules and routes to plan your journey.
4. By Car: If you have access to a car, you can drive to Saviano using the A16 motorway. The town is located approximately 25 kilometers northeast of Naples.
It is recommended to check the latest schedules and availability of transportation options before planning your trip to Saviano.
